List price US $24.95 What does this price mean? Recent sales price provided by the seller. Save US $6.18 (25% off) Buy It Now. American DJ … WebWhat are magnetic crossfaders and channel faders? Rane has a propriety technology for all faders on its boards, which is designed around magnetism. Because the faders are held in place by magnets, there is contact between the faders and the device, providing a few advantages to users.
